larger sidewall will ride softer at the same PSI

larger diameter rim will balence easier with less weight

smaller rim will keep the rim farther from harms way at the same diameter.

larger rim will retain its bead easier at the same psi because of less leverage to pry it away.

larger rim will transfer better steering feel at the diameter tire because it has less sidewall deflection.

llarger rim will retain its bead easier at the same psi because of less leverage to pry it away.
That's offset some by the fact that the larger rim is more likely to have an impact to unseat the bead. In fact, people are starting to move away frmo bling rims in NYC because the roads are so bad they complain of wheel damage and flats from potholes.
